The Clancy Group in Lincoln is seeking a Supervisor to oversee field operations for the Anglian Water Alliance. You will manage repair teams, ensuring safety and efficiency on water maintenance contracts.
The ideal candidate has experience in supervising onsite teams, holds relevant certifications (SMSTS, Water Hygiene Blue Card, NRSWA Supervisor), and demonstrates strong leadership and problem-solving skills.
Benefits include a competitive salary, pension, healthcare, and a holiday allowance starting at 24-26 days per annum.
